The Cost-Benefit Analysis: In-House IT vs. Outsourced Expertise

Hiring top-tier tech talent locally requires a massive financial commitment. When you build an internal IT department, you pay for much more than just a base salary. You also have to cover payroll taxes, health benefits, ongoing training certifications, and the high costs of employee turnover. A proactive outsourced model offers a superior, budget-friendly alternative. Instead of dealing with unpredictable hourly bills or massive salaries, you pay a predictable, flat-rate monthly fee.

Feature In-House IT Department Outsourced IT Partnership (MSP)
Cost Structure Unpredictable (high salaries, benefits, overtime). Predictable, flat-rate monthly fee.
Expertise Available Limited to the specific skills of 1-2 local hires. Access to an entire team of certified specialists.
Coverage & Turnover Vacation, sick days, and quitting cause severe gaps. 24/7 continuous coverage with zero turnover risk.
Cybersecurity Often secondary; relies on the individual’s bandwidth. Enterprise-level, proactive 24/7 threat monitoring.

With the average salary for a single IT engineer in the area topping $110,000, building an internal team is often out of reach for growing companies. Instead of absorbing that massive overhead, many local businesses are discovering that they can gain an entire team of cybersecurity experts and strategic CIOs by outsourcing IT in Sacramento.

Cybersecurity & Proactive Defense

Managing security internally carries severe risks. You might assume your business is too small to be targeted by international hackers, but automated threat campaigns do not discriminate. Industry research shows that 43% of US SMBs have experienced a cyberattack, yet 52% still rely on untrained internal staff or business owners to manage critical security functions.

An MSSP prevents ransomware and phishing from causing this kind of damage. They implement 24/7 network monitoring, deploy advanced endpoint protection, and conduct regular employee training to recognize phishing emails. Attempting to build this level of defense internally often leads to severe budget overruns. A flat-rate outsourced partnership gives you enterprise-grade defense without the unpredictable financial shocks.

Maintaining Strategic Control and Gaining Leverage

A common fear among business owners is that outsourcing means giving up control over the company’s technology strategy. You might worry that an external vendor will force you into rigid systems or ignore your specific growth goals. The reality is entirely different. Outsourcing your daily IT operations does not mean giving up control. It means gaining the leverage you need to stay firmly in the “driver’s seat.”

When you hand off the tedious tasks like password resets, software updates, and firewall patches, you free up your mental bandwidth. You can finally stop acting as an amateur IT manager and focus entirely on steering your business.

A high-quality MSP pairs you with a dedicated account manager and a virtual Chief Information Officer (vCIO). Your vCIO sits on your side of the table. They hold regular strategy meetings with your leadership team to ensure your technology investments align perfectly with your long-term business goals. Whether you want to optimize Microsoft 365, roll out Microsoft Teams, or explore new AI integrations, your vCIO provides the roadmap to get you there safely.

Tailoring IT Workflows for Sacramento’s Local Industries

A generic approach to technology support rarely works for specialized businesses. Highly regulated sectors have unique compliance demands and workflow challenges that require deep local expertise. Outsourced IT solves these issues by tailoring systems to match your exact industry requirements.

In Sacramento, local architecture and construction firms rely on massive file sizes and resource-heavy applications like AutoCAD. A proactive IT partner ensures your servers and cloud storage can handle these intense data loads without lagging. They keep field workers and office staff perfectly synchronized. For law firms and nonprofits, strict data security and compliance are non-negotiable. An outsourced provider implements robust encryption protocols, ensuring that sensitive client data remains completely protected.

Local wineries and agricultural businesses also benefit greatly from specialized support. An MSP helps manage industry-specific inventory applications while establishing seamless employee onboarding and offboarding procedures. When seasonal staff join or leave, your IT partner instantly grants or revokes access, keeping your network perfectly secure in any environment.
